Originally Posted by noetus View Post
I seem to have the problem that after modifying the clock on the lockscreen (this on PR1.1) I can no longer change the colour of the clock (as documented here).
n9tweak copies the base theme file to your current theme. Of safety resons and because it is never good to change the default. My guess is that your current theme is blanco.. so the file you need to edit is /usr/share/themes/blanco/meegotouch/libsysuid-screenlock-nokia/style/libsysuid-screenlock-nokia.css. It is also to make it possible to revert the changes easily.

To find out your current theme you could use this command "gconftool-2 -R /meegotouch/theme"

You should revert the changes of the default base theme and edit the blanco instead.
